首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何设置linux的ip地址绑定域名

在Linux系统中设置IP地址绑定域名通常涉及到DNS配置和hosts文件编辑。以下是具体的步骤和相关概念:

基础概念

  1. DNS(Domain Name System):DNS是域名系统,它负责将人类可读的域名转换为计算机可识别的IP地址。
  2. hosts文件:hosts文件是一个简单的文本文件,用于将主机名映射到IP地址。它在DNS解析之前被查询,因此可以用来覆盖DNS解析。

设置步骤

1. 编辑hosts文件

打开终端并编辑/etc/hosts文件:

代码语言:txt
复制
sudo nano /etc/hosts

在文件的末尾添加以下行:

代码语言:txt
复制
<IP地址> <域名>

例如:

代码语言:txt
复制
192.168.1.100 example.com

保存并关闭文件。

2. 配置DNS服务器

如果你希望系统使用特定的DNS服务器,可以编辑/etc/resolv.conf文件:

代码语言:txt
复制
sudo nano /etc/resolv.conf

添加以下行:

代码语言:txt
复制
nameserver <DNS服务器IP地址>

例如:

代码语言:txt
复制
nameserver 8.8.8.8

保存并关闭文件。

优势

  • 快速访问:通过hosts文件绑定IP地址和域名,可以实现快速访问,无需等待DNS解析。
  • 灵活性:可以在本地测试环境中轻松更改域名解析,而无需修改全局DNS设置。

类型

  • 静态绑定:通过编辑hosts文件实现的绑定是静态的,需要手动更改。
  • 动态绑定:通过DNS服务器实现的绑定是动态的,可以根据DNS记录自动更新。

应用场景

  • 本地开发:在本地开发环境中,可以使用hosts文件绑定域名,以便快速访问本地服务。
  • 测试环境:在测试环境中,可以使用hosts文件模拟不同的域名解析情况。
  • 故障排除:当DNS解析出现问题时,可以通过修改hosts文件来临时解决问题。

常见问题及解决方法

问题:修改hosts文件后没有生效

原因:可能是系统缓存了DNS解析结果。

解决方法

  1. 清除DNS缓存:
代码语言:txt
复制
sudo systemd-resolve --flush-caches
  1. 重启网络服务:
代码语言:txt
复制
sudo systemctl restart networking

或者

代码语言:txt
复制
sudo systemctl restart NetworkManager

问题:无法解析域名

原因:可能是DNS服务器配置错误或网络连接问题。

解决方法

  1. 检查/etc/resolv.conf文件中的DNS服务器IP地址是否正确。
  2. 确保网络连接正常,可以尝试ping DNS服务器:
代码语言:txt
复制
ping 8.8.8.8

参考链接

通过以上步骤和解决方法,你应该能够在Linux系统中成功设置IP地址绑定域名。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Linux如何设置IP地址_linux添加ip

对于很多刚刚接触linux朋友来说,如何设置linux系统IP地址,作为第一步,下面学习啦小编以centos系统为例,给大家演示如何给centos设置IP地址 设置linux系统IP地址方法...1、自动获取IP地址 虚拟机使用桥接模式,相当于连接到物理机网络里,物理机网络有DHCP服务器自动分配IP地址。...2、手动设置ip地址 如果虚拟机不能自动获取IP,只能手动配置,配置方法如下: 输入命令 #vi /etc/sysconfig/network-scripts/ifcfg-eth0 [编辑网卡配置文件...物理机网络连接VMNet8 手动设置ip地址 192.168.20.1 子网掩码255.255.255.0 网关和DNS地址为192.168.20.2(即虚拟机NAT网关地址) 编辑linux网卡eth0...看过“ 如何设置linux系统IP地址 ”的人还看了: 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。

26.4K20

腾讯云如何绑定域名(腾讯云域名如何绑定ip

域名解析,肯定你首先要拥有一个域名如何把你域名绑定公网ip? 这就需要域名解析,云服务有提供云解析功能。 本文是基于腾讯云讲解如何绑定域名。...官网域名绑定教程:腾讯云如何绑定域名(腾讯云域名如何绑定ip) 1) 进入控制台->总览->云解析 [1620] 2) 这里需要做进一步设置,比如,在更多选项卡中,开启CNAME加速,开启搜索引擎推送等...对于www服务,一般我们还需要添加一条A记录,即记录类型为A(将域名指向一个IPv4地址)     主机记录为www(就是域名前缀),线路类型默认即可,记录值填写你购买云主机公网IP,TTL选择1...小时即可(即在DNS服务器缓存中刷新时间) [1620]    下面是主机记录含义或者选项: [1620] 4.)设置成功后就完成了域名注册与解析工作。...在Windows下ping该域名,看看是否能够ping通,并且查看返回IP地址是否是云主机公网IP。       ping域名有返回你公网ip的话就说明已经解析成功了。如下图: [1620]

93.8K3718
  • Linux 设置固定IP地址

    当我们安装完linux之后需要做第一件事就是配置网络,因为有了网络我们可以做更多事,比如下载插件,使用xshell工具连接等等 ifconfig 查看网络配置,类似windowsipconfig...对应子网掩码 GATEWAY=192.168.1.1    #IP对应网关地址 # DNS1=8.8.8.8    #指定DNS1地址 # DNS2=8.8.4.4    #制定DNS2地址...# BROADCAST=192.168.1.255    #IP对应广播地址 # NETWORK=192.168.1.0    #对应网络地址 # USERCTL=yes    #非root用户是否允许控制这个设备...=hostname    #DHCP接收IP地址前可指定主机名 # MASTER=bond0    #以太网接口被连接到这个接口 # SLAVE=yes    #这个设备是否由指定在MASTER字段中频道绑定接口控制...如果要设置固定ip,只需要设置如下配置: DEVICE=eth0 HWADDR=00:11:22:33:44:55 TYPE=Ethernet UUID=9420c638-16e9-41a1-

    12.2K30

    如何申请域名ip地址 怎么才算好域名

    域名是客户访问企业网站凭证,建议大家域名都不要过长,毕竟没人会去记一个又长又不好域名,所以域名越简单就越好。下面就给大家介绍一下如何申请域名ip地址?...如何申请域名ip地址 如何申请域名ip地址域名就相当于IP地址,以前互联网还不是很发达时候,大家都是用IP地址访问网站,只是一连串ip数字容易让人记错。...想要申请域名企业可以到线上域名注册平台进行注册申请,找到知名度高机构搜索自己想要域名域名长度最好不要超过6位数,然后进行付款注册即可。...怎么才算好域名 域名就像一个公司门头,门头好坏就决定了客户对公司第一印象。而这印象能提高双方合作率,所以在选择域名时候,越简单越好。人们潜意识中只喜欢记住简单事情。...但建议大家还是使用com后缀比较好,国内通用型,对优化也是有着一定帮助。 以上就是关于如何申请域名ip地址相关介绍,每个企业都需要一个网站,而每个网站都只能有一个域名

    14.3K20

    ip地址域名关系是什么?如何选取域名

    ip地址域名是人们在上网过程中,经常听到两个词汇,对于网站站长们来讲,他们会对ip地址域名感到熟悉,申请域名是网站建设主要环节之一。ip地址域名关系是什么?怎样选取域名?...ip地址域名关系是什么? ip地址域名是一一对应关系。...ip地址是一长串数字,尽管它可以标记网络上计算机,但是不够直观,并且也不容易被人们记住和理解,所以技术人员又发明了另一套地址方案,它就是域名地址,并且通过DNS系统,让域名ip地址形成彼此映射关系...ip地址域名都可以用来做网络标识,当网友访问一个网站时候,会在浏览器里面输入这个网站域名,然后会通过域名服务器,把这个域名解析到对应ip地址,从而根据ip地址来访问网站服务器。...这也就是说一个域名可以对应一个ip地址,但是一个ip地址则可以对应多个域名,这也就相当于在一台服务器上部署了多个网站。 如何选取域名

    8.9K20

    域名如何变成 IP 地址

    那为什么又要有域名,又要有 IP 呢? 域名IP 共存 首先还是解释一下,为什么会出现现在这种域名IP 地址共存情况。...那为啥还需要 IP 地址呢?因为 IPv4 中 IP 地址只需要 4 个字节,而用字符串表示域名最少也需要几十个字节,长甚至达到几百字节,而这会大大增加底层路由器负担。...这也是为啥 IP 地址仍然在被使用。人来使用域名,而路由器层则使用 IP 地址,就跟我们书写是我们能认识字符,而最终计算机认识是一堆二进制一样。...域名组成 要了解 DNS 是如何对其进行优化,我们需要先知道域名组成部分。看到这,很可能你会这么想: 啥组成?不就是一堆字符串吗? 实际上,域名是有由不同域组成,每个 ....https://mail.google.com/mail/u/0/#inbox DNS 分层 了解完域名分层之后,DNS 是如何优化域名解析问题就迎刃而解了,那就是——分层。

    4.8K10

    域名如何变成 IP 地址

    那为什么又要有域名,又要有 IP 呢? 域名IP 共存 首先还是解释一下,为什么会出现现在这种域名IP 地址共存情况。...那为啥还需要 IP 地址呢?因为 IPv4 中 IP 地址只需要 4 个字节,而用字符串表示域名最少也需要几十个字节,长甚至达到几百字节,而这会大大增加底层路由器负担。...这也是为啥 IP 地址仍然在被使用。人来使用域名,而路由器层则使用 IP 地址,就跟我们书写是我们能认识字符,而最终计算机认识是一堆二进制一样。...域名组成 要了解 DNS 是如何对其进行优化,我们需要先知道域名组成部分。看到这,很可能你会这么想: 啥组成?不就是一堆字符串吗? 实际上,域名是有由不同域组成,每个 ....https://mail.google.com/mail/u/0/#inbox DNS 分层 了解完域名分层之后,DNS 是如何优化域名解析问题就迎刃而解了,那就是——分层。

    4.8K20

    新购GoDaddy虚拟主机设置FTP账户、绑定域名、及更换IP地址方法

    在这篇文章中,老蒋分享作为新接触和新购Godaddy主机用户,如何设置虚拟主机账户。 第一、登录GODADDY虚拟主机账户 在虚拟主机列表后面看到LAUNCH按钮,点击之后会看到需要设置界面。...第二、设置域名和FTP账户 根据上图提示,我们可以选择已有在GODADDY账户中域名作为主域名、或者选择外部域名。然后设置FTP账户和密码,尤其是密码根据提示复杂度,否则你不好提交完成。...第三、更换主机IP地址 Godaddy虚拟主机与其他虚拟主机不同,如果需要更换IP地址有的商家不允许,有的商家是需要TK联系官方才可以更换,而在GODADDY可以选择自己重置虚拟主机,然后变成一个新IP...A - 登录Godaddy主机面板(这里我用LINUX CPANEL面板) 在CHANGE MAIN DOMAIN选项中我们可以选择修改主域名、也可以设置重置主机。...B - 重置主机更换IP 重置主机看上图,这样我们虚拟主机内容全部清空,有必要的话需要提前备份数据。然后我们在根据第一步设置主机FTP和主域名,这样IP就变了新IP地址

    4.1K30

    IP地址域名关系

    大家好,又见面了,我是你们朋友全栈君。...IP地址域名关系 1、ip地址域名是一对多关系,一个ip地址可以有多个域名,但是相反,一个域名只能有一个ip地址; 2、ip地址是数字型,为了方便记忆,才有了域名,通过域名地址就能找到ip地址...; 3、ip,全称为互联网协议地址,是指ip地址,意思是分配给用户上网使用网络协议设备数字标签; 4、常用ip地址分为IPv4和IPv6两大类; 什么是IP地址 1、IP地址IP协议提供一种统一地址格式...,他为互联网上每一台主机和每一个网络都分配一个唯一逻辑地址,以此来屏蔽物理地址差异; 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/125443.html原文链接

    9.4K30

    如何配置Linux系统IP地址

    如何配置Linux系统IP地址,使其能够连接局域网甚至外网。其实这并不难,Linux系统网络配置方法有多种。 下面,以VMware虚拟机中Linux系统为例,进行讲解。...测试网络连通性 ping 基本语法:ping [-选项] IP地址域名 功能描述:测试网络是否连通 常用选项:-c -c 指定发送数据包次数 常见用法: ping 192.168.1.2 测试Linux...如果本地网卡eth0已经启动,就可以用下面的命令临时设置IP地址: ifconfig eth0 192.168.1.3 临时配置本地网卡eth0IP地址Linux重启就会失效。...直接修改网卡配置文件,设置方法有两种: 自动获取动态IP地址 手工配置静态IP地址 3.1 自动获取动态IP地址 也就是通过路由器DHCP功能,使Linux主机自动获取IP地址。...不管怎样,无论是“自动获取动态IP地址”还是“手工配置静态IP地址”,都能实现配置LinuxIP地址,而且是永久生效。并且,只要你家有外网,你Linux也能够连通外网。

    24.9K41

    动态ip如何绑定域名?动态ip域名又是什么关系呢?

    首先,域名具有唯一性,你想注册域名说不定已经被人注册了,其次,域名并不是注册了,就可以直接访问网站了,注册了只代表了拥有使用权。域名还需要解析为动态ip后才可以访问网站。那么动态ip如何绑定域名?...动态ip域名又是什么关系呢? 动态ip如何绑定域名 我们常见域名大多都是简单易记,其实只是为了习惯人们记忆方式。但是机器与机器之间是不认域名,只认动态ip,就是我们常说ip地址。...域名解析就是通过一定解析方式,将域名成功换换成机器可读ip地址,通过解析将不固定ip地址(即动态ip)与域名捆绑起来后,实现域名网站有效访问,这个过程就是动态ip绑定域名方式。...一般公司注册域名是不会变动,而访问网站又需要ip地址,但是ip地址都是用数字表达,且长而不易记,就需要有一个能代替ip地址域名就出现了。...所以ip地址关系就是代替ip地址作为网站访问入口。 动态ip如何绑定域名过程文章已经做了大概讲述了,如果还有不懂,可以上腾讯云上云咨询。

    11.8K30

    如何配置Linux系统IP地址

    如何配置Linux系统IP地址,使其能够连接局域网甚至外网。其实这并不难,Linux系统网络配置方法有多种。 下面,以VMware虚拟机中Linux系统为例,进行讲解。...我真实机是Windows系统,网络连接详细信息如下: 已启用DHCP:是 IP地址:192.168.1.2 子网掩码:255.255.255.0 默认网关:192.168.1.1 DHCP服务器:192.168.1.1...测试网络连通性 ping 基本语法:ping [-选项] IP地址域名 功能描述:测试网络是否连通 常用选项:-c -c 指定发送数据包次数 常见用法: ping 192.168.1.2 测试Linux...ping -c 3 192.168.1.1 测试内网连通性,只发送3次数据包。 ping -c 3 www.baidu.com 对外网域名进行ping操作,可以测试本机是否连通了外网。...配置Linux系统IP地址方法,主要有以下三种: ifconfig setup 修改网卡配置文件 说明:这三种方法对真实Linux服务器也有效,但强力推荐大家用第三种方法配置IP

    6.5K20

    域名怎么绑定ip 正确绑定重要性

    域名怎么绑定ip介绍吧。...3、点击域名行中“解析”项目,这时会进入到解析界面,点击添加解析,再把需要绑定IP地址正确填写上,就可以进入下一步,点击完成。这样就完成了绑定。...正确绑定重要性 之所以需要进行域名绑定,就是要把选好域名与自己服务器主机空间联结在一起,也就是空间绑定,这样就可以在域名注册查询时进行设置,也可以在WEB服务器上进行设置,使用同样域名就可以进入到一个特定空间内...其实也就是域名解析到服务器IP一个过程,只要在服务器上设置好了对应域名之后,就可以获得问题权限。 域名怎么绑定ip?...其实域名绑定方法十分简单,进入到对应域名官方网页之后,根据提示就可以一步步完成操作,特别需要注意就是,在填写IP地址时,一定要填写正确,否则绑定之后同样无法使用。

    8.7K20

    linux 网络ip设置方法,Linux配置ip地址两种方法

    Linux配置ip地址两种方法,实验环境为centos7.6 方法1:nmcli工具配置 (centos7以下版本不支持该方法) 第一步,通过nmcli connection查看网卡名称 [root....dns “180.76.76.76” 说明:配置dns [root@localhost ~]# nmcli connection modify eth0 ipv4.method manual 说明:地址获取方法为手动配置而不是...addr命令查看,较新版本Linux系统支持该命令) [root@localhost ~]# ip addr 1: lo: mtu 65536 qdisc noqueue state UNKNOWN...packet loss, time 2003ms rtt min/avg/max/mdev = 28.228/29.590/30.953/1.373 ms [root@localhost ~]# 配置地址两种方法就介绍到这里...但是查看地址时,我们并没有看到网关和dns,那么网关和dns怎么看呢,用以下两条命令即可 [root@localhost ~]# route -n 通过查看路由表来知道网关 Kernel IP routing

    5.7K10
    领券